MCS100E
 
 
IR Photometer for Stack Gas Monitoring
The MCS100E compact multi-component analyzer is used in, for example, power stations or incineration plants. The MCS100E contains an infrared photometer for detecting up to a maximum of 8 gas components and O2.
Applications
Incineration plants; furnaces; cement industry; crematories; special applications
 
Technical specification
  Measuring components   all IR absorbing gases plus O2  
  Number of components   max. 8 plus O2  
  Measuring range   depends on application  
  Measurement principle   Photometer, dual wavelength and gas filter correlation method  
  Measuring gas temperature   max. 200 °C (392 °F)  
  Ambient temperature   5 ... 35 °C (41 ... 95 °F)  
  Protection category   IP 53  
  Number of sample points   max. 8  
  Measured value output   graphically and via fiber-optics  
  Interfaces   2 optical  
  Status / control signals   via fiber-optics  
  System structure   Photometer galvanically seperated from peripherals  
  Test function   Zero and span control automatically  
  Dimensions
(W x H x D)
  440 x 665 x 350 mm (17.3 x 26.2 x 13.8 in)  
  Remarks   The MCS 100 E is an extremely compact multi-component infrared photometer for extractive continuous monitoring of flue gases, e.g. at power plant and waste incineration plants. MCS 100 E monitors components such as HCl, H2O, NH3, SO2, NOx, CO, CO2 and O2.
